Hydro-Jetting
High-pressure water jetting scours the full interior of the pipe, removing grease, roots, scale and debris that snaking alone can leave behind — restoring drains closer to like-new flow.
Camera Inspection
Before and after cleaning, we can run a camera through the line to identify the actual cause of a blockage — roots, bellies, cracks — and confirm the line is fully clear afterward.
Recurring Clog Prevention
If a drain keeps clogging, we look for the root cause rather than repeating the same temporary fix, and recommend a permanent solution when one is needed.
